Types of Auctions Offered by Hurley Auctions

At Hurley Auctions, we offer a variety of auction services to meet the needs of our clients. We have live auctions, online auctions, and sealed bid auctions. Each type of auction has its own advantages and disadvantages, so we will work with you to determine which type of auction is best for your particular situation.

Live auctions are the most traditional type of auction. Bidders gather in one place at a specified time and compete against each other to purchase the items being auctioned off. Live auctions are fast-paced and can be exciting for both the bidders and the sellers. One disadvantage of live auctions is that they can be disruptive to normal business operations. Another disadvantage is that not all bidders are able to attend in person, which can limit the number of potential buyers for your items.

Online auctions are becoming more popular as technology advances. With online auctions, bidders can participate from anywhere in the world at any time. Online auctions also allow for a larger pool of potential bidders, which can result in higher prices for your items. One disadvantage of online auctions is that they can be subject to technical difficulties, such as server outages or slow loading times. Another disadvantage is that you will need to ship your items to the winning bidder after the auction is over, which can be costly and time-consuming.

How to Prepare for a Hurley Auction

Whether you’re a first-time or seasoned bidder, follow these tips to get the most out of your Hurley auction experience:

  1. Know your limits. It’s easy to get caught up in the excitement of bidding, but it’s important to stick to your budget. Set a maximum amount you’re willing to spend on each item before the auction starts, and stick to it.
  2. Do your research. Familiarize yourself with the items up for auction and their estimated value. This will help you determine how much to bid and whether an item is worth its price tag.
  3. Have a plan. Decide which items you want to bid on ahead of time so you don’t get caught up in the heat of the moment and end up spending more than you intended.
  4. Stay calm. Bidding can be competitive, but remember that there will always be other auctions and other opportunities to snag the items you want. If you don’t win a particular item, don’t let it ruin your entire experience.

Tips for Winning an Auction

If you’re considering bidding in an auction, there are a few things you can do to increase your chances of winning. First, become familiar with the auction process and the terminology used. This will help you understand what’s happening and avoid making any mistakes. Second, research the items you’re interested in and set a budget for yourself. This will help you stay within your limits and not get caught up in the excitement of the auction. Be prepared to be flexible with your bidding. If you’re not the highest bidder, don’t be afraid to walk away. There may be other opportunities to bid on the same item later. By following these tips, you’ll be more likely to come out ahead when bidding in an auction.
